Expert Furnace Installation: A Step-by-Step Process
A professional furnace installation involves quite a few detailed steps to guarantee maximum operation and safety. First, the previous unit is carefully disconnected, including venting, electrical wiring, and linked ductwork. Then, the modern furnace is placed on a stable platform, and precisely connected to the newly installed gas or fuel supply, circuitry, and ducting. Accurate ductwork measurement is essential at this stage, helping efficient warmth delivery throughout the residence. Finally, the system is completely tested for gaps and functionality before being fully activated and demonstrated to the resident.
Troubleshooting Common Air Conditioning Repair Issues
Dealing with a malfunctioning cooling system can be annoying . Several common malfunctions often occur with these systems, and many can be addressed with easy diagnostic steps. A shortage of chilled air , odd noises, or high electricity costs are indicators something isn't operating as expected. First, check the climate control settings and Air conditioning repair air filter ; a dirty filter drastically reduces efficiency. If those look okay, the compressor may be covered by debris; remove any foliage . For more serious repairs , such as refrigerant leaks or wiring problems , it's advisable to call a qualified HVAC technician for a thorough evaluation.

AC Repair vs. Replacement: What Does Your System Need?
Deciding whether to service your old air conditioner or replace it can be a difficult choice. Several elements influence this decision , and understanding them is crucial to preserving your investment . A small issue, like a clogged filter or a defective fan, often warrants a servicing. However, if your unit is more than 10-15 years old , suffers from frequent breakdowns , or has decreasing performance , replacement may be the more cost-effective future solution. Consider also that newer units offer significantly improved energy efficiency and features. To help you assess your needs, consider these points:
- Years of the AC
- Occurrence of repairs
- Cooling costs
- Present effectiveness
A professional HVAC expert can accurately identify the situation and give a suggestion .
